Hey guys, just a simple curbside build. My girlfriend loves jeeps and the color blue so I decided to surprise her with this before she goes away to college next week. I like the kit a lot but it seems under detailed to me so I want to find another and do a full build with a small block and other details.

I did have some small issues like the box being crushed so some parts were broken. And the body was pretty wacky. I had fun trying to straighten it.

Not much left to do. Mainly just detail painting and bumpers, rollbar, and somehow I have to work in a little camp for her.

Thanks! One suggestion I have is to check the fit of the front bumper assembly before you do final painting. I didn't and I ended up having to trim mine a lot to get it to sit right.
